SharePoint & Microsoft 365 Applications Developer

Dennis Group SpringfieldSpringfield, MA
1d

About The Position

The Developer will be expected to work on SharePoint Framework (SPFx) applications for Microsoft SharePoint and/or Teams, as well as perform basic developer and administrator tasks, on an as-needed basis. Direct experience with SPFx development is not required but is heavily preferred.

Requirements

  • Experience with SharePoint site requirements, setup, testing, deployment, and permissions administration
  • Experience with HTML, JavaScript/TypeScript, and CSS
  • Basic understanding of Git, Visual Studio Code (or a similar IDE), and Node.js for application deployment
  • Strong written and verbal communication skills
  • Must be able to collaborate and communicate effectively within a small team
  • Associate's degree in computer science, information technology, or a related field, or equivalent experience
  • 2+ years of general programming experience; JavaScript and/or TypeScript preferred
  • General experience with Microsoft Office, particularly Outlook and Excel, in an office or academic environment

Nice To Haves

  • Power Automate cloud workflow design and testing
  • Previous working experience designing and testing SPFx applications
  • Knowledge of C# and PowerShell programming desired

Responsibilities

  • Creating, modifying, and deploying custom SPFx applications using TypeScript
  • System integrations to and from SharePoint via Graph, REST, and/or external APIs
  • Site creation, maintenance, and identification of possible enhancements
  • Keeps abreast of new technologies, explore new product and tools, and provides recommendations to be considered for increased efficiency.
  • Updates documentation, processes and customer support documentation as needed.
  • Performs all other duties as assigned.

Benefits

  • medical
  • dental
  • vision
  • life and disability insurance
  • paid time off including an open vacation policy
  • bonus
  • profit-sharing
  • retirement plans
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service